html{
margin:0;
padding:0;
border:0;
}
html, body, #container{
height:100%;
}
html > body #container{/* IE7 и остальные*/
height:auto;
min-height:100%;
}
body{
margin:0;
padding:0;
background:#FFFFFF;
}
#container{
position:relative;
width:1000px;
margin:auto;
background-color:#FFFFFF;
background-image:url(design/left_bgr.jpg);
background-repeat:repeat-y;

}
#content{
padding-bottom:70px;
overflow:hidden;
//zoom:1;
padding-right:134px;
}
#text{
float:left;
width:100%;
}
#header{
margin-left:140px;
}
#right_column{
float:left;
width:134px;
margin-right:-134px;
}
#footer{
position:absolute;
bottom:0;
height:50px;
width:100%;
background-image:url(design/footer_bgr.jpg);
background-repeat:no-repeat;
}